Webb27 sep. 2024 · Articulation is the process of producing clear speech. It involves the correct placement and movement of the tongue, teeth, and lips to produce sounds correctly. While articulation is a speech process, it is not a language. A person can have excellent articulation and still not be able to communicate effectively.
